    With virtual hosts you can make this work really nicely, with urls like tilly.perlmonks.org...

      you could even do it with a single, catch-all virtual host, using mod_rewrite.

        this just happens to be covered in the mod_rewrite URL Rewriting Guide (slightly modified for the situation in question):

        RewriteEngine on RewriteCond %{HTTP_HOST} ^[^.]+\.perlmonks.org$ RewriteRule ^(.+) %{HTTP_HOST}$1 [C] RewriteRule ^([^.]+)\.perlmonks.org(.*) /home/monks/$1$2
